Bredbury Station combines simplicity with essential amenities. Open for ticket purchasing from 06:20 to 20:40 on weekdays and with slightly reduced hours on Saturdays, it is convenient for early-bird commuters and evening travelers alike. While there's no service on Sundays, ticket machines are available for easy access to ticket collection or purchasing, but unfortunately, you won't find accessible ticket machines here.
For those requiring auditory assistance, an induction loop is available. However, for those who might seek mobility support, access is thoroughly described but not entirely step-free, classified as a Category C station. Notably, while facilities for storing bicycles do exist, there's no availability for bicycle hire directly from the station premises.

Denham train station caters to every traveler with facilities ensuring comfort and accessibility. The ticket office operates early morning to early afternoon, with extended hours on Saturdays, and while it may not be staffed throughout the day, there's a dependable helpline available for assistance. Online shoppers have the convenience of ticket collection at available machines that are fully accessible, featuring an induction loop to assist those with hearing disabilities.
For those with mobility needs, rest assured Denham station boasts step-free access across all platforms. Travelers will find accessible toilets and reasonable seating arrangements, though it's worth noting the absence of a traditional waiting room and 1st Class Lounge. While the temporary toilet setup may seem inconvenient due to ongoing repair works, it's complemented by a set-down point right at the entrance and ample parking that includes accessible spaces.
Denham's connectivity doesn't halt at trains. You'll find a robust link to Heathrow Airport with the 724 bus service, perfect for when air travel is on the cards. Moreover, rail replacement services and local buses enhance the populous transport network, ensuring that last-mile connectivity isn't compromised.
